Weapons- All weapons you buy you own. That means
even if you buy a brand new gatling gun to replace your
old light rifle, you still own the light rifle. You can
keep it for any reason, or you can trade it in for a discount
on the new weapon. The discount is the old weapon's original
price/4 (say a light rifle, $20,000/4=$5000). When buying
a new weapon, you deduct the sum of the old weapon/4 from
the new one's price (say a gatling gun. $70,000-5,000=$65,000).
As the guns get bigger, better and more expensive, the bigger
the trade-in will get.

Armors- When buy new armor and upgrading for all,
you are trading in. That means you deduct the cost of the
old armor/5 (say standard light. that's $20500/5 {$4100})
from the new. Using the example I just did, lets say your
upgrading to standard medium. That's $32,000. So, the price
of the trade in is ($32000-4100=$27900) $27,000, less then
what you would have paid, but not by much. When its tougher,
more expensive armor, you'll get bigger trade-ins.

Propulsions- When buy new propulsion and upgrading
for all, you are trading in. That means you deduct the cost
of the old prop/5 (say standard light. that's $20000/5 {$4000})
from the new. Using the example I just did, lets say your
upgrading to standard medium. That's $38,000. So, the price
of the trade in is ($38000-4000=$34000) $34,000, less then
what you would have paid, but not by much. When its faster,
more expensive propulsion, you'll get bigger trade-ins.
